Missed Coldplay’s Concert? Check Out These Top 10 Must-Attend Concerts In India With Dates And Ticket Details!

international media news
December 8, 2024 87 Views0

Missed out on the electrifying performances of Diljit Dosanjh or Coldplay? Don’t worry! India’s concert scene is buzzing with an incredible lineup of music events. From soulful melodies by Sonu Nigam and AR Rahman to international headliners like Bryan Adams and Ed Sheeran, music lovers are in for a treat this December and New Year.

Coldplay’s Music of the Spheres tour is set to mesmerize fans at DY Patil Stadium, Navi Mumbai, on January 18 and 21, 2025. Tickets are already sold out. Meanwhile, Diljit Dosanjh will conclude his India tour in Guwahati on December 29, 2024, leaving fans yearning for more.

Upcoming Highlights: Dates, Venues, and Tickets

    • Sonu Nigam Live: Delhi, March 8, 2025. Tickets: Rs. 499-Rs. 7999 on BookMyShow..
    • Bryan Adams – So Happy It Hurts Tour: Multiple cities, Dec 12-17, 2024. Tickets: Rs. 3499-Rs. 19999 on Paytm.
    • Sunburn Goa 2024: Dec 28-30, 2024. Tickets: Rs. 3500-Rs. 590000 on BookMyShow.
    • Lollapalooza India 2025: Shawn Mendes headlines, March 8-9, Mumbai. Tickets: Rs. 5999-Rs. 47999 on BookMyShow.
    • Punjabi Beats: Karan Aujla and AP Dhillon: Karan Aujla’s It Was All A Dream tour spans multiple cities, including Bengaluru, Mumbai, and Jaipur, with tickets starting at Rs. 2749 on BookMyShow. Meanwhile, AP Dhillon will perform in Delhi on Dec 14, 2024, with ticket prices ranging from Rs. 5999-14999 on Paytm.
    • AR Rahman – HAAZRI: Jan 17, 2025, Jio World Garden, Mumbai. Tickets: Rs. 3000-60000 on BookMyShow.
    • Prateek Kuhad – Silhouettes Tour: Multiple cities from Dec 14-22, 2024. Tickets: Rs. 799 onwards on BookMyShow.

International Stars Take The Stage

    • Ed Sheeran: India tour from Jan 30 to Feb 15, 2025. Details awaited.
    • Cigarettes After Sex: Delhi (Jan 24), Mumbai (Jan 25), Bengaluru (Jan 28), 2025. Tickets: Rs.3000 onwards
